While the world's focus is only on T20Is for now, it has become nearly impossible to Indian Test side, to make it to the WTC final.

Although the focus currently, especially for the Indian team is the T20I format, but one must not forget the Tests, and Shubman Gill‘s team’s struggles in the format. The boys have been going through a horrific patch, where first they failed to qualify for the WTC final of the 2023-25 cycle and now, the chances of qualification for the WTC final 2025-27 looks bleak as well.

While the 0-3 loss to New Zealand at home led to India’s downfall the last time, this time it could be 0-2 loss vs South Africa at home. So, what does India need to do, to be able to qualify for the WTC final? InsideSport takes a look at the WTC final qualification scenarios.

Only 4% qualification chance for India

In the current WTC cycle, the Indian team has played 9 matches, where they have won 4 and lost as many. The show in England was decent, plus two wins at home came against the West Indies, but they have suffered on account of not being able to tackle spin in home conditions. Nonetheless, as per data scientist, India has only a 4% chance of making the final.

That is because they will have to win 8 out of their remaining 9 matches in the current cycle. Improbable, given the poor form in the format, that the team has shown. They have poor win% of 48.15, which is even below that of Pakistan, as of now.

Matches left: India vs Sri Lanka (2 Tests in August), India vs New Zealand (2 Tests in October), India vs Australia (5 Tests in Jan 2027)

The frontrunners – Australia & South Africa

As of now, the two teams which look making the WTC final are – Australia and South Africa, who have been head and shoulders better than the competition. While Australia has a 91% chance of going through, the Proteas have a 71% chance. Pat Cummins-led side has to win 7 from the 14 matches left in the cycle, while Bavuma’s team has to register 6 from 10 remaining.
